Today's Thought "Who Am I Really" G. Ward
"A good name is to be 
chosen rather than great riches, and favor is better than silver or gold. The 
rich and the poor meet together; the Lord is the maker of them all." Proverbs 
22:1-2
In the bible there are numerous examples given whereby names 
of men were changed based on their new pursuit in Holy God. 
Frivolously, in 
today's moments, some men seek escapism from past imperfects by creating a new 
identity for themselves. Although both appear plausible, the latter lacks an 
ordination from Holy God that may cause man's conveyance of super paranoia as he 
travels
throughout the marketplace seeking ambiguity from who he once was. 
Many of us frequent a similar ideology (i.e. seeking ambiguity from a past 
perception from others) from time to time. Our mouths have opened and bad words, 
attitudes and opinions violated others. Had we contemplated the essence of what 
Jesus referred to in Matthew 16:24 ( deny yourself), there would be very little 
need to "climb underneath a rock."
The beauty with our proverbial theme for 
today is that we've been chosen. His pursuit of us is entirely sufficient and 
serves as adequate
shelter (Isa.4:6). 
Allow Holy God to change your name. 
No, not from Mary to Jane, but from a paradigm of dim or darkness, to light and 
joy; remembering only HE can do that. If like me you've put your foot in your 
mouth in times past, His awakening you in this day reveals His purpose for/in 
you.
